Class EmfPlusLinearGradientBrushOptionalData

Class EmfPlusLinearGradientBrushOptionalData

Namn på plats: Aspose.Imaging.FileFormats.Emf.EmfPlus.Objects Församling: Aspose.Imaging.dll (25.4.0)

EmfPlusLinearGradientBrushOptionalData-objektet anger valfria data för en linjär gradientbrus.

public sealed class EmfPlusLinearGradientBrushOptionalData : EmfPlusStructureObjectType

Inheritance

object MetaObject EmfPlusObject EmfPlusStructureObjectType EmfPlusLinearGradientBrushOptionalData

Arvsmedlemmar

object.GetType()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()

Constructors

EmfPlusLinearGradientBrushOptionalData()

public EmfPlusLinearGradientBrushOptionalData()

Properties

BlendPattern

Få eller ställa in ett valfritt blendmönster för den linjära gradientborsten. Om det här fältet är närvarande,måste innehålla antingen ett EmfPlusBlendColors objekt (avsnitt 2.2.2.4),eller en eller två EmfPlusBlendFactors objekt (avsnitt 2.2.2.5),men det måste INTE innehålla båda. tabellen nedan visar de gällande kombinationerna avEmfPlusLinearGradientBrushData BrushData flaggor och motsvarande blandningsmönster:EmfPlusBlendFactors

public EmfPlusBlendBase[] BlendPattern { get; set; }

Fastighetsvärde

EmfPlusBlendBase [ ]

BlendPatternAsBlendFactorsH

Får blendmönster som blendfaktorer h.

public EmfPlusBlendFactors BlendPatternAsBlendFactorsH { get; }

Fastighetsvärde

EmfPlusBlendFactors

BlendPatternAsBlendFactorsV

Får blendmönster som blendfaktorer v.

public EmfPlusBlendFactors BlendPatternAsBlendFactorsV { get; }

Fastighetsvärde

EmfPlusBlendFactors

BlendPatternAsPresetColors

Få blendpatronen som föregående färger.

public EmfPlusBlendColors BlendPatternAsPresetColors { get; }

Fastighetsvärde

EmfPlusBlendColors

TransformMatrix

får eller ställer in ett valfritt EmfPlusTransformMatrix-objekt (avsnitt 2.2.2.47) som anger envärldsutrymme till utrymme omvandlas för den linjära gradientborsten.Det här fältet måste vara närvarande om BrushDataTransform-flaggan är inställd iBrushDataFlags fält för EmfPlusLinearGradientBrushData objekt.

public Matrix TransformMatrix { get; set; }

Fastighetsvärde

Matrix

 Svenska